In B’la, progress of works under District Capex Budget, CSS, BAD Previewed
FacebookTwitterWhatsapp

BARAMULLA: The Deputy Commissioner (DC) Baramulla, Dr Syed SehrishAsgar today chaired a meeting at Dak Bungalow here to review the progress of works under various components including District Capex Budget, CSS, Border Area Development Plan,  SSY,  and other related sectors of public importance.

At the outset,  DrSehrish took a detailed and sector wise review of the progress of deliverables of all the pertaining departments.

The DC was apprised about the  deliverables of various departments including Revenue,  Animal and Sheep Husbandry,  Education, Industries and Commerce.

Reviewing the detailed departmental deliverables of all the departments, the DC impressed upon all the officers to accomplish all the deliverables according to a fixed timeline. She further stressed on providing hassle free public services by strengthening accountability and transparency in offices adding that effective public service delivery and robust grievance redressal mechanism is fundamental to the good governance architecture.

The DC also reviewed the progress of works under District Capex Budget 2023-24 including DDC, BDC, PRI components and status of developmental deliverables in the district.

During the meeting, it was informed that 26 works have been accorded under Border Area Development Plan for the current year under which 5 works have been accomplished while as other works have been tendered.

Similarly,  the meeting was informed that 38 works have been proposed for the current year under SamridhiSeemaYojana.

On the occasion, DC was also appraised with regard to works alloted, tendered and status of works completed in other sectors.

After taking the work wise review, the DC stressed the concerned authorities to take all possible measures to accelerate the pace for their time-bound completion.

The DC asked the officers to ensure speedy allotment, execution and completion of each work.

Meanwhile, the DC also had a review of the implementation of developmental works under Languishing Programme and Aspirational District Programme during which she directed officers to play proactive role and ensure added promptness so that district Baramulla shall gain the pace in execution of development projects, programmes, initiatives and welfare schemes.

The meeting was attended by Additional District Development Commissioner Baramulla,  Aijaz Abdullah Saraf; Additional Deputy Commissioner Baramulla, DrZahoor Ahmad Raina; Joint Director Planning, Assistant Commissioner Revenue, Superintending Engineer R&B, Chief Education officer besides all officers of concerned departments.
